Slope Clearing in Salt Lake City, UT
Slope clearing services involve removing excess vegetation, debris, and obstructions from hillside or sloped areas to improve safety, accessibility, and appearance. This type of work is often requested for projects such as preparing land for construction, installing drainage systems, preventing erosion, or creating level areas for landscaping or recreational use. Property owners typically want to understand the scope of clearing needed, the types of equipment used, and how the work might impact the surrounding landscape, especially in hilly or uneven terrains common in Salt Lake City and nearby areas.
Before requesting slope clearing, property owners should consider the specific goals for their land, such as reducing fire risk, improving drainage, or enhancing usability. It’s important to evaluate the slope’s steepness, soil stability, and potential environmental regulations that may apply. Clear communication about the desired outcome and any existing land features can help ensure the project meets expectations while maintaining safety and stability during and after the clearing process.

Common Slope Clearing Jobs
Slope clearing services involve removing vegetation, debris, and obstructions from hillside areas to improve safety and accessibility.
Land grading helps create a stable, even surface on slopes to prevent erosion and water runoff issues.
Debris removal clears fallen trees, rocks, and other materials that can pose hazards on steep terrain.
Erosion control techniques are applied to protect slopes from soil loss and promote healthy land stability.
Site preparation prepares hillside properties for construction, landscaping, or drainage improvements.
Vegetation management involves trimming or removing plants to reduce fire risk and maintain slope integrity.
Slope Clearing Questions
What is slope clearing? Slope clearing involves removing trees, brush, and debris from hillside areas to improve stability and accessibility.
When is slope clearing needed? It is typically requested to prevent erosion, prepare for construction, or improve land usability on sloped terrain.
What types of projects require slope clearing? Projects such as building foundations, landscaping, drainage improvement, or creating access paths often need slope clearing services.
What should property owners consider before slope clearing? It's important to evaluate land stability, drainage patterns, and local regulations before beginning work.
